ENGLISH AND CONTINENTAL NEWS.

Gigantic frauds by Midland Railway officials, extending- over many years, have been discovered. Harvest prospects have improved, and breadstuff's are declining in con- 1 sequence of the excess of importations and the fact that the English harvest will give full average yield. Bismarck nnd Rasyfield had a four hours' conference at Salzburg. The result of the conference is that the Emperors of Germany and Austria regard the necessity for a common understanding between the three Imperial Courts for preserving the peace of Europe There are no treaty stipulations, but the three Emperors completely agree on a common course of action. Austria is not to impede Turkey's actiou towards Servia if the latter breaks the peace. It is denied that the three Emperors entered into an engagement on ihe Eastern or any other concrete question. The Porte has ordered the expulsion of Russian monks from Mount Athos, and has reinstated the Greek monks. The Dutch budget shows a deficit (f £2.700,000 owing to the Ac been war. The Porte has sent a note to ihe Khedive respecting the articles of the slave trade convention in England, and granting the latter the right of search. The Porte contests the Khedive's authority to grant such privileges to foreign Powers, particularly in Ottoman waters. MacMahon means to retain his power, and enforce his authority till 1880, when the constitution may be peaceaably received. The French President's manifesto condemns the thorough European Ultrarnontanists elected. The Prince Imperial has visited Belgium. The French police were instructed to watch his movements. It i? believed that there is a plot; to precipitate a coup d'etat, when Napoleon the Fourth will appear as a tranquiliser, and not as a disturber of public peace, and the Empire will be restored without an appeal to universal suffrage. The Imperialists are divided into a Chiselhurst faction, and the Bonapartists will be led on by Prince Jerome. Theirs left an address to the French people condemning the Administration, and justifying the opposition. He declares t.I)A Republic to be the only Government possible. The Press prosecutions continue, bur the administration fails to silence the criticism of the opposition newspapers, who are censured for publishing their address. The new fortifications of Paris are nearly complete. An exhaustive report on the works has heen published by the Russian War Department. Tliß fortifications of the Italian frontier are rapidly being placed in a state of defence. UNITED STATES. Spvpral savings banks have failed owin-'< to fraudulent management. .. The cattle plague is prevalent at Ohio. A cyclone in Texas did considerable damage. The wind's velocity was 53 miles an hour. The mining strikes in Pennsylvania have terminated. The Favor Monto, one of thp finest steamers on the western water?, has b^en burnt at the Bt. Louis wharves. Thf Spanish steamer San Diego was burned , at sea between New York and Liverpool. ■ Top crew were saved. Thirty horses, wei'e burned. It is reported at Ny>w Jersey that 11 were killed and wounded in a railway collision between, a Chicago and Western express/ •' Recent investigation states that; the Mine and Custom-house at San Francisco revealed gross frauds aad mismanagement. The National Association^ of wool mJUjufWuraiw sifc H-isroti drcrhtred that they cannot contend r.i the markets of the world with the cheap lahour of i Europe. There was a great storm in the Atlantic on Ictober 4th. The steamer Massachusetts, which cost 400,000 dollars, was wrecked, and crew and passengers saved. 120 small crafts sunk at. anchor in Lewis roadstead, Delaware Bay. The crews were rescued from the riggings next raor-'iing. Se--veral la rye vessels foundered, and a mini her of houses were blown down. KepubUcan office- holders in South Carolina have hewn indicted by the .Republican Grand Jury for fraud and corruption, and /Malfeasance. Surprising* revelations ol political and moral turpiru le are promise 1 at the trial. Th« members of the Louisiana Returning Board are charged with destroying' and falsifying 1 the returns to secure Hayes election to the Presidency. The accused declared they acted under instructions from the Secretary. A hand of 500 insurgents crossed the border, and took the town of the Ei Paso, Texas, and a baud of olticiais established- a reign of terror. There is hourly danger of collision. between Texas and Mexican troops, patrols of whom line the Kio Grande. The Land Loan Bank Saving' deposit; has failed. President Duncan, an old Uuliforniiin, and Benjamin Ltnvard, exLieutenant in the British Navy, his son-iii -law, and the cashier failed. A. wholesale system of fraud and forgery has been discovered. The loss falls on. the depositors, many of them poor per> sons. High dividends were paid from the' start out of the deposits.
